Enhancing Social Skills Via Communication
As youngsters engage with their peers in a childcare setting, they normally enhance their social abilities through communication. In this atmosphere, they find out to connect efficiently, share resources, and work together on tasks, which are basic elements of social advancement. Youngsters method taking turns and discussing roles during play, cultivating necessary skills like empathy and problem resolution.
The varied interactions in daycare present children to differing perspectives, assisting them understand social standards and assumptions. They observe and simulate habits, gradually fine-tuning their ability to express feelings and develop relationships. Additionally, team activities urge teamwork, reinforcing the value of collaboration.
Via structured and disorganized play, children also learn how to browse social power structures and develop a feeling of belonging. On the whole, daycare works as an important system for youngsters to cultivate important social skills that will benefit them throughout their lives.
Advertising Emotional Development and Durability
Day care plays a considerable role in advertising emotional growth and strength among kids. In a structured atmosphere, kids are exposed to a variety of emotions via interactions with caregivers and peers. This exposure aids them discover to recognize, express, and handle their feelings efficiently. Caregivers in daycare settings commonly supply advice and assistance, cultivating emotional intelligence by instructing kids concerning empathy and understanding others' feelings.
Additionally, day care settings motivate children to face challenges, such as sharing toys or dealing with disputes, which builds durability. By steering with these situations, youngsters establish coping methods that equip them to handle difficulty in the future. The supportive ambience of day care additionally enhances self-esteem, as favorable reinforcement from peers and adults assists children really feel valued and qualified. In general, daycare acts as an important platform for growing psychological abilities and durability, laying a solid foundation for healthy and balanced emotional development throughout life.
Stimulating Cognitive Development and Knowing
Often, day care settings offer rich possibilities for cognitive growth and knowing among kids. These setups typically include a range of boosting products and tasks made to engage young minds. Through play-based knowing, children check out concepts such as numbers, forms, and colors, cultivating their problem-solving abilities and creativity. Interaction with peers urges language development and social abilities, as youngsters discover to connect and work together efficiently.
In addition, caregivers usually utilize strategies that promote query and vital reasoning, guiding youngsters to ask questions and seek responses. This exploration promotes a sense of curiosity, inspiring children to explore their surroundings and make connections between brand-new details and their experiences.
Moreover, diverse activities-- ranging from crafts and arts to science experiments-- aid build foundational skills that are vital for future academic success. Overall, day care settings play a considerable duty in improving cognitive advancement, setting the stage for lifelong learning.

How Do I Select the Right Daycare for My Child?
To choose the best daycare, one ought to think about elements such as location, team qualifications, security procedures, curriculum, and assesses from other moms and dads. Seeing facilities and observing communications can likewise provide important understandings into the atmosphere.
What Is the Typical Expense of Daycare Providers?
The common price of childcare solutions varies extensively, usually ranging from $200 to $1,500 monthly, relying on aspects such as location, age of the kid, and the type of treatment provided.

How Can I Assess the High Quality of a Daycare?
To examine daycare quality, one need to examine personnel qualifications, child-to-caregiver ratios, center sanitation, precaution, curriculum, and moms and dad reviews. Observing communications in between caregivers and youngsters also supplies insight right into the total environment and care requirements.
What Credentials Should Daycare Staff Have?
Childcare personnel must possess relevant qualifications, such as degrees in very early childhood years education and learning, mouth-to-mouth resuscitation and emergency treatment certifications, and experience in kid development. Ongoing training and history checks are also necessary for guaranteeing youngster security and discovering high quality.
